daggy
In real, traceable use. Part of the curated seed collection; community review is coming.
Meaning · English
Uncool, unfashionable, but comfortably so.
Register: slang
Where it’s used:
Used
Australian English
Examples
But I remember everything about that day. What everyone was wearing, all the daggy things people said in the car on the way into town. The smell of stubble, upholstery. The taste of tomato in my throat from lunch.
